The Global environmentally friendly Gauntlet: comprehension Global Environmental restrictions
The pressure to adopt greener practices is not really localized; it is a coordinated world-wide motion. Factories, Particularly People with the eye within the export sector, needs to be fluent within the language of international environmental regulation.
In Europe: The regulatory framework is experienced and complete. The REACH (Registration, analysis, Authorisation and Restriction of Chemicals) regulation controls using chemical substances, necessitating in depth knowledge for virtually any material imported or created in portions around 1 tonne per annum. The RoHS (Restriction of Hazardous Substances) directive particularly restrictions the usage of substances like lead, mercury, cadmium, and hexavalent chromium in electrical and Digital equipment—specifically impacting platers who provide this huge market. The WEEE (squander Electrical and Electronic Equipment) directive complements this by taking care of the disposal and recycling of those products and solutions, putting even further emphasis on designing for sustainability.
In America: The Environmental Protection Agency (EPA) enforces rigorous policies on air and water pollution. The harmful Substances Manage Act (TSCA) offers the EPA authority to regulate chemical substances, when the clean up Water Act sets stringent limitations on the discharge of pollutants, together with heavy metals from plating operations. limits on unstable Organic Compounds (VOCs) also affect the usage of certain cleaners and additives in the plating process.
In Asia: The development is accelerating promptly. China's twin Carbon strategy (peaking carbon emissions by 2030 and accomplishing carbon neutrality by 2060) places huge force on Electrical power-intensive industries like electroplating to further improve effectiveness. regime, unannounced environmental inspections have grown to be the norm. likewise, South Korea's K-REACH along with other countrywide rules throughout the continent mirror the stringent demands of their European counterparts, closing loopholes for non-compliant producers.
The Main problem: Environmental Hurdles in the Plating sector
Electroplating factories face a singular set of environmental soreness points rooted within their core processes. Addressing these problems is the first step towards a successful update.
elaborate Wastewater Treatment: That is arguably the most important hurdle while in the plating market. Plating wastewater is a complex mixture containing dissolved hefty metals like zinc, nickel, and chromium, coupled with cyanides, acids, alkalis, and several complexing agents. Treating this sort of effluent to meet ever more stringent discharge limitations is not merely highly-priced but also calls for a substantial Actual physical footprint for remedy amenities, in addition to State-of-the-art gear and constant checking. The difficulties don’t prevent there—inefficient processes that produce large levels of steel ions in rinse water result in better remedy expenses, bigger environmental threats, plus more stringent oversight by regulators. As environmental polices tighten around the globe, organizations are beneath expanding force to search out additional sustainable and price-helpful answers for handling their wastewater remedy processes.
dangerous Chemical Formulations: classic plating formulations, even though productive at achieving higher-excellent finishes, are sometimes constructed on extremely toxic and out-of-date chemistries. for instance, cyanide-centered plating baths have extended been applied due to their great plating Homes, Nevertheless they carry critical wellbeing, safety, and environmental hazards. Cyanide is extremely toxic to people, wildlife, and ecosystems, creating these formulations a primary target for stricter restrictions. Furthermore, the hazardous nature of such chemicals can make transportation, storage, and dealing with a major concern. As regulatory businesses proceed to crack down, securing environmental permits for new amenities or renewing permits for existing ones that still use this sort of legacy chemistries has started to become more and more tough. Companies need to now think about transitioning to safer, additional environmentally friendly alternatives to remain compliant.
approach Inefficiency and Waste era: Inefficiencies in plating procedures are A serious drain on both of those the atmosphere and operational budgets. minimal present efficiency, exactly where Strength is squandered throughout the process by producing hydrogen fuel as an alternative to depositing steel correctly, drives up Power consumption and improves operational charges. This inefficiency contributes to a larger carbon footprint, especially for plating functions with high Vitality requires. Also, unstable plating baths usually cause a cycle of "disaster management" for operators, that are pressured so as to add abnormal amounts of brighteners, stabilizers, or other additives to take care of bathtub efficiency. These overcorrections produce better use of chemical substances, much more natural and organic breakdown products, and higher amounts of sludge in wastewater treatment programs. The result is elevated squander, higher disposal charges, in addition to a compounding environmental affect, all of which make the plating approach a lot less sustainable in the long term.
The clever swap: Selecting Eco-Compliant Plating Additives
The single most impactful transform a plating manufacturing unit may make is usually to improve its core chemistry. When evaluating new plating chemicals, specifically acid zinc plating chemical substances that happen to be a well-liked eco-friendlier alternative, several vital metrics must be deemed.
High existing Efficiency: search for additives that guarantee a existing effectiveness of in excess of ninety%. This implies much more of your respective Strength is utilized for its meant reason—plating. the advantages are threefold: reduced Electricity use, quicker plating speeds (larger productivity), and minimized risk of hydrogen embrittlement in high-power metal components.
thoroughly clean and steady Formulations: The best zinc plating chemical should be cyanide-absolutely free and consist of small to no limited large metals. A superior formulation continues to be stable over a wide range of functioning disorders, decreasing the need for Repeated, reactive additions. This security results in considerably less natural contamination during the bath and, As a result, a simpler wastewater therapy load.
Verifiable knowledge and Certification: tend not to consider marketing and advertising promises at deal with price. Reputable plating chemical suppliers will quickly provide detailed technical documentation. This includes a specialized details Sheet (TDS) detailing operational parameters, a Material protection info Sheet (MSDS) for Secure handling, and, most importantly, third-get together lab reviews confirming compliance with specifications like RoHS and REACH.
Sustainable Partnerships: look at the supplier's own environmental qualifications. Do they engage in sustainable packaging? Is their producing facility certified for cleanse manufacturing? Partnering with a supplier who shares your dedication to sustainability generates a more robust, extra defensible environmentally friendly offer chain.
over and above the bathtub: Upgrading generation Management and approach Regulate
Switching to a far better chemical is simply Component of the solution. accurate compliance is achieved when eco-friendly chemistry is paired with intelligent operational management.
put into practice 6S Shop flooring Management: A cleanse, organized workspace (Sort, established to be able, Shine, Standardize, Sustain, protection) is the inspiration of environmental control. It minimizes spills, stops cross-contamination of baths, reduces accidents, and fosters a lifestyle of precision and care.
Establish automatic Command techniques: go away from manual titration and guesswork. Implementing on the web sensors for pH, concentration, and temperature, coupled with automatic dosing methods, assures the plating bathtub is often operating in its optimal window. This precision minimizes chemical consumption, guarantees constant high quality, and considerably lessens waste.
Invest in workers Training: Your staff must recognize not just the way to use new eco-pleasant reagents, but why they are important. schooling really should go over Risk-free managing, the environmental affect in their do the job, and the appropriate techniques for reducing squander and responding to spills.
generate Environmental Accountability: Appoint a dedicated environmental officer or crew responsible for checking compliance, tracking source usage (water, Electricity, chemicals), and taking care of waste streams. url environmental overall performance indicators (KPIs) to group or particular person efficiency critiques to embed accountability all over the Corporation.
